2 Section 4.2 Angle measures of Triangles

3 Objective SWBAT find angle measures in triangles.

4 triangle sum theorem The sum of the measures of the angles of a triangle is 180°. m<A + m <B + m <C = 180° The acute angles of a right triangle are complementary (90°) If m <C =90°, then m<A + m<B = 90°

8 Interior and exterior angles
When the three sides of the triangle are extended other angles are formed. The three original angles are the interior angles The angles that are are adjacent to the interior angles are the exterior angles

9 Exterior angle theorem
The measure of an exterior angle of a triangle is equal to the sum of the measures of the two nonadjacent interior angles. Symbols: m<1 = m<A + m<B

10 Find an angle measure Given m < A = 58° and m < C = 72°, find m < 1. m < 1 = m < A + m < C = 58° + 72° = 130°
